The Diamond X50NA dual-band base station antenna is an original, precision-engineered Japanese manufacturing masterpiece designed for permanent outdoor deployment requiring exceptional omnidirectional coverage and rugged structural endurance. Measuring a balanced physical height profile of 1.7 meters and weighing an ultra-lightweight 0.9 kg, this premium antenna features a heavy-duty fiberglass radome construction capable of withstanding extreme hurricane-force environmental wind loads up to a velocity threshold of 60 m/sec. The advanced internal electrical phasing architecture of the Diamond X50NA is specifically optimized for high-aperture radiation performance across the designated 144–148 MHz (VHF) and 435–450 MHz (UHF) frequency ranges. On the 2-meter band, its phased layout functions as a 6/8λ wave configuration yielding a sharp 4.5 dB gain metric, while shifting into a high-density 3 x 5/8λ wave configuration on the 70-centimeter band to deliver a commanding 7.2 dB gain profile. Engineered to handle a maximum input continuous power rating of 200 Watts across a nominal 50-Ohm characteristic system impedance, it maintains a strict, hardware-protecting VSWR of less than 1.5:1. Terminated at its heavy-duty base mount with a low-loss, high-integrity N-J connector (N-Type Female) and packaged with zinc-plated u-bolt hardware accommodating mast support pipe diameters from 30 mm to 62 mm, it ensures immediate technical system alignment and absolute fleet deployment readiness.
